“Al-Zaeem” managed to return with a crucial 5-0 win against its host Al-Bataeh in the match held this evening between the two teams on Khalid Bin Mohammed Stadium as part of the quarter-finals first match of Abu Dhabi Islamic Bank (ADIB) Cup. The first half of the match ended with Al Ain leading 2-0 against the hosting team.

Two of Al Ain’s five goals were scored by JosnaLoulendo “90+1-90+7” while the other three goals were scored by Kouame Autonne “11”, Sultan Al-Shamsi “37”, Omer Atzili “65”.

Al Ain will host Al-Bataeh in the return match scheduled to be held at HHBZS on September 14th.
